Output f23f5bcecdf824657cbe4101b4a06d7faa22a2e4d3fd9342cbcb6348aa5775fc:1

value
94294288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 507139635fec6ab2e21fe48558da5b3f9466f9a1 OP_EQUALVERIFY OP_CHECKSIG
address
18LLhJPjfAk9t66pwaoidH8qpJAByLJDKk
transaction
f23f5bcecdf824657cbe4101b4a06d7faa22a2e4d3fd9342cbcb6348aa5775fc
confirmations
598087
spent
true